Damage Control
A specialized tool for optimizing images for use on non-truecolor graphics platforms (8 bit, 16 bit, etc.).
It helps avoid such nasty things as banding artifacts and helps predict and reduce visual impact of display on reduced bit-depths. These optimizations are often required for graphics used in embedded UI systems, handheld video games, mobile phones, settop boxes, etc.

PNG is currently the most efficient open graphics standard which supports full alpha channels in all bit depths.
Never resave optimized images as JPEG! JPEG is a lossy file format which will smear the carefully created dither patterns in your images.
